DTV is Short for Digital Television, it is a digital television standard that enables you to receive live channels and radios.But each country may have the different standard,so it is important to know your country is using which DTV standard,before you choose you suitable set top box.
There are 5 DTV standards now.

1.  ATSC - Advanced Television System Committee in USA
 Currently in USA and Canada
 Mainly Terrestrial standard, extended to other forms such cable

2. ISDB — Integrated Services Digital Broadcasting

 Mainly in Japan, Brazil and some other south American countries
 Extended to forms such as terrestrial, cable and satellite standard 



3.  DVB — Digital Video Broadcasting
 Most of the countries in the world

 Developed through a consortium known as DVB in Europe
 Many variants or forms of DTV operations
4.  DTMB — Digital Television Broadcasting System – China
5.  DMB —Digital Multimedia Broadcasting – South Korea
